Projects STRLCPY LoggerPlusPlus Commits 65b38390
🤬
  • ■ ■ ■ ■
    build.gradle
    skipped 15 lines
    16 16  dependencies {
    17 17   implementation 'net.portswigger.burp.extensions:montoya-api:2023.3'
    18 18   implementation 'org.swinglabs:swingx:1.6.1'
    19  - implementation 'com.github.CoreyD97:Burp-Montoya-Utilities:07e3e02b'
     19 + implementation 'com.github.CoreyD97:Burp-Montoya-Utilities:234d21d'
    20 20  // implementation 'org.elasticsearch.client:elasticsearch-rest-high-level-client:7.17.9'
    21 21   implementation 'co.elastic.clients:elasticsearch-java:8.6.2'
    22 22   implementation 'org.apache.httpcomponents:httpclient:4.5.13'
    skipped 23 lines
  • ■ ■ ■ ■
    src/main/java/com/nccgroup/loggerplusplus/MainViewController.java
    skipped 21 lines
    22 22   tabbedPane.addTab("Options", null, loggerPlusPlus.getPreferencesController().getPreferencesPanel(), null);
    23 23   tabbedPane.addTab("About", null, new AboutPanel(loggerPlusPlus.getPreferencesController().getPreferences()), null);
    24 24   tabbedPane.addTab("Help", null, new HelpPanel(), null);
    25  - this.popOutWrapper = new PopOutPanel(tabbedPane, Globals.APP_NAME);
     25 + this.popOutWrapper = new PopOutPanel(LoggerPlusPlus.montoya, tabbedPane, Globals.APP_NAME);
    26 26   }
    27 27   
    28 28   public Component getUiComponent() {
    skipped 12 lines
  • ■ ■ ■ ■ ■ ■
    src/main/java/com/nccgroup/loggerplusplus/filter/colorfilter/TableColorRule.java
    skipped 1 lines
    2 2   
    3 3  import com.nccgroup.loggerplusplus.filter.ColorizingFilterRule;
    4 4  import com.nccgroup.loggerplusplus.filter.FilterExpression;
    5  -import com.nccgroup.loggerplusplus.filter.logfilter.LogTableFilter;
    6  -import com.nccgroup.loggerplusplus.filter.parser.ParseException;
    7  -import com.nccgroup.loggerplusplus.filterlibrary.FilterLibraryController;
    8 5  import lombok.AccessLevel;
    9 6  import lombok.Getter;
    10  -import org.elasticsearch.common.Table;
    11  - 
    12  -import java.awt.*;
    13  -import java.util.HashSet;
    14  -import java.util.Set;
    15  -import java.util.UUID;
    16 7   
    17 8  /**
    18 9   * Created by corey on 19/07/17.
    skipped 48 lines
  • ■ ■ ■ ■ ■ ■
    src/main/java/com/nccgroup/loggerplusplus/logview/entryviewer/RequestViewerPanel.java
    skipped 1 lines
    2 2   
    3 3  import com.coreyd97.BurpExtenderUtilities.PopOutPanel;
    4 4  import com.coreyd97.BurpExtenderUtilities.VariableViewPanel;
     5 +import com.nccgroup.loggerplusplus.LoggerPlusPlus;
    5 6  import com.nccgroup.loggerplusplus.util.Globals;
    6 7   
    7 8  public class RequestViewerPanel extends PopOutPanel {
    skipped 2 lines
    10 11   private final VariableViewPanel variableViewPanel;
    11 12   
    12 13   public RequestViewerPanel(RequestViewerController controller){
    13  - super();
     14 + super(LoggerPlusPlus.montoya);
    14 15   this.controller = controller;
    15 16   
    16 17   this.variableViewPanel = new VariableViewPanel(controller.getPreferences(), Globals.PREF_MESSAGE_VIEW_LAYOUT,
    skipped 3 lines
    20 21   
    21 22   this.setComponent(variableViewPanel);
    22 23   this.setTitle("Request/Response Viewer");
    23  - //TODO set log view variable panel to Vertical when popped out
    24 24   }
    25 25   
    26 26   public VariableViewPanel getVariableViewPanel() {
    skipped 4 lines
  • ■ ■ ■ ■ ■ ■
    src/main/java/com/nccgroup/loggerplusplus/preferences/LoggerPreferenceFactory.java
    skipped 32 lines
    33 33   private Set<String> defaultBlacklistedReflections;
    34 34   
    35 35   public LoggerPreferenceFactory(MontoyaApi montoya, IGsonProvider gsonProvider, ILogProvider logProvider){
    36  - super(montoya, "LoggerPlusPlus", gsonProvider, logProvider);
     36 + super(montoya, gsonProvider, logProvider);
    37 37   }
    38 38   
    39 39   public LoggerPreferenceFactory(MontoyaApi montoya, IGsonProvider gsonProvider){
    40  - super(montoya, "LoggerPlusPlus", gsonProvider);
     40 + super(montoya, gsonProvider);
    41 41   }
    42 42   
    43 43   @Override
    skipped 92 lines
Please wait...
Page is in error, reload to recover